Age 5–17 · Preschool to Secondary

This evidence-based session supports children and teens in understanding and managing their emotions — giving them a simple, memorable framework they can use independently in any situation.

The Pause – Name – Breathe – Choose Framework

  • Pause — Pause and settle the body
  • Name — "I feel nervous / worried / unsure"
  • Breathe — Apply a calming strategy
  • Choose — "What is one small thing I can do next?"

Real-Life Scenarios (Guided Practice)

Students practise navigating real situations through guided discussion and role-play — such as feeling confused by work, conflict with peers, not knowing who to play with, or navigating difficult social moments.

Practical Calming Techniques for the Classroom

All techniques are subtle enough to use quietly and independently during class:

Examples of techniques taught:

  • Finger massage and breathing technique — anchors attention through touch and breath
  • Feet press and grounding technique — connects to the body when feeling overwhelmed
  • Pyramid calming breath — a visual breath-counting sequence that slows the nervous system

Teachers carry an enormous load. Our professional development programmes address the real challenges of teaching — burnout, classroom stress, emotional exhaustion and team disconnection — through three evidence-based pillars adapted for educators.

🫁 Pillar 1 — Body-Based Regulation

Addressing: Physical Stress & Burnout — Nervous system regulation and stress management to reduce burnout and improve day-to-day functioning in the classroom.

🔄
Nervous System Regulation (TRE®)

Seven mindful exercises designed by Dr. David Berceli that activate the body's natural reflex to discharge accumulated stress, anxiety and tension. Releasing deep chronic stress stored in the body from the fight, flight and freeze mode — particularly relevant for educators under sustained classroom pressure.

🌿
Mindful Reset & Grounding

Being in the present moment through mindful breathing, walking, eating and resting — building a different kind of body awareness with calmness and clarity for the mind. Practical resets teachers can use between classes, during prep periods and at the end of long days.

🤸
Mindful Movement

Connecting with your body through movement to restore balance, increase awareness and enhance mental and emotional wellbeing. Breathe, move and rest with the natural rhythm of your body. Mind and body are one — and teachers need this more than most.

💆
Myring Release

A unique yoga prop from Korea designed to release muscle tension, tiredness and stress through myofascial release and massage techniques. Especially beneficial for teachers who spend long hours standing, moving around classrooms, or sitting at desks — delivering immediate physical relief.
